The Emberpoint ledger is strictly append-only; corrections are issued as compensating entries, never edits. Before any migration, snapshot the ledger table and verify checksums against the nightly export. If balances diverge, halt the deploy and run the reconciler in dry-run mode first. Document every intervention in the maintenance log, referencing the build identified below.

build token for tawif-bahip: htk31_68bba16e1afabfef4ecc69408c06f16

Consent banner rollout (project Lanternleaf): banner ships behind the `consent_v3` flag, staged by region. Contractors: do not enable flags outside the Marrow staging cluster. Copy changes go through the Privy review board, not direct commits. Legal strings are frozen until sign-off. Questions on scope or flag access go to the rollout coordinator at the address below.

escalation mailbox, kaweg-kahif: druwyn.sordor@nelvroworks.corp

Subject: Key rotation for Glimmerwiki access

Welcome aboard. We rotated credentials for the Glimmerwiki role-based access service this morning, so any key you received during onboarding is now invalid. Your contractor role grants read/write on project spaces only; admin pages stay locked. Update your local config before your next sync. Use the key below.

app token of fajop-fahif = qvz4-AnML